When posting on http://www.pvponline.com 's
forums I tried to post a follow-up message within sixty seconds of my first message, but they had a program that makes you wait one minute. Is this a hack, or a built-in feature to UBB?

This one is not aimed at you, Prozerg. I brought it up because apparently someone spammed the PVP forums with an automated program that kept re-posting over and over, and a mechanism such as this would at least limit the amount of trouble they could cause, if someone tried it here. Besides, from the time it posts your new message and you get back around to typing up a new one, sixty seconds has already passed. Most people would probably not even know it is there (I did not know it was active until I tried to do a follow-up to my own post with a cut-and-paste message).

This is a standard feature of UBB and it is called Flood Check. We have had this feature turned on and set to 10 seconds for the past few weeks.
